I got some small plates from Eat Crow shortly after they opened, a month or two back. I should say, I really liked Brasserie. I understood the rebranding and approach of a small plate restaurant, and it was decent. Not great, but pretty good.

Called to get take out again yesterday, and they have changed it up. They now have a separate “to go” menu, with fewer items, more weighted towards large / meal sized versions of their small plate sandwiches

They declined to make things off of the regular menu, saying the separate menu was put in place because they needed to stop the kitchen getting overloaded

So I pick a couple of items plus a salad, show up to pick up my order, and there are two couples on the outside patio, and one table of 3 inside.

Yeah. Poor overworked kitchen staff, indeed. Hate to see how they would handle a normal level of business.

We like to sample a variety of items, and Eat Crow doesn’t want to provide that for take out.

Any other recommendations of restaurants from which you can get an assortment of small plates?
